在线看毛片网站电影-亚洲国产欧美日韩精品一区二区三区,国产欧美乱夫不卡无乱码,国产精品欧美久久久天天影视,精品一区二区三区视频在线观看,亚洲国产精品人成乱码天天看,日韩久久久一区,91精品国产91免费

<menu id="6qfwx"><li id="6qfwx"></li></menu>
    1. <menu id="6qfwx"><dl id="6qfwx"></dl></menu>

      <label id="6qfwx"><ol id="6qfwx"></ol></label><menu id="6qfwx"></menu><object id="6qfwx"><strike id="6qfwx"><noscript id="6qfwx"></noscript></strike></object>
        1. <center id="6qfwx"><dl id="6qfwx"></dl></center>

            新聞中心

            EEPW首頁 > 嵌入式系統(tǒng) > 設計應用 > 基于CAN總線的計算機與PLC通信

            基于CAN總線的計算機與PLC通信

            作者: 時間:2014-10-23 來源:網(wǎng)絡 收藏

              

            本文引用地址:http://www.biyoush.com/article/264338.htm
            4.jpg

             

              以上給出了計算機與 通信的主要程序段。需要注意的是,如果傳送的數(shù)據(jù)大于132 個字符,可以將數(shù)據(jù)分成起始幀、若干中間幀、結束幀進行傳送。起始幀必須包含設備號, 命令碼等, 否則通信的過程中將會有錯誤發(fā)生。上位機每發(fā)送完一幀時,在收到 返回的分界符(即“↙”)后再發(fā)送下一幀,只有當結束幀數(shù)據(jù)發(fā)送完畢時才返回響應代碼。

              6 結束語

              本文基于VB 利用MSComm 控件實現(xiàn)了上位機與歐姆龍 的串行通信,充分發(fā)揮了 總線實時、可靠、高速、遠距離、易維護的特點。計算機能夠深入地配合PLC 廠商提供的各種軟件,從而實現(xiàn)更多強大的功能, 比如系統(tǒng)配置、人機界面、組態(tài)開發(fā)等。

              通常,計算機與PLC 通過串口連接,實現(xiàn)各種通信功能。但串口的通信距離、節(jié)點數(shù)量都受到了串口本身的性能限制。比如,RS-232 標準只可以實現(xiàn)1:1 通信,RS-422/485 標準能夠實現(xiàn)32 個節(jié)點以內(nèi)的通信,通信距離、抗干擾能力都比較弱,并不能夠滿足實際工業(yè)現(xiàn)場多臺PLC 聯(lián)網(wǎng)應用的需求。即使借助RS232/- 適配器也很難突破串行通信本身的功能限制[5]。

              針對這一情況,可以采用計算機內(nèi)置PC- 接口卡,可以建立起1 條或者多條CAN 總線網(wǎng)絡,并通過連接在CAN 總線網(wǎng)絡中的RS232/-CAN 適配器,借助于CAN 總線網(wǎng)絡配套的虛擬串口軟件,建立多達2047 個標準的串行通信端口,從而連接多達2047 條串行網(wǎng)絡[6]。也就是說,可以在同1 條普通雙絞線上連接多達2047 臺PLC 設備,工控PC 訪問連接在這條CAN總線網(wǎng)絡上的PLC 設備,也與操作標準串口完全一致。

              這種方式可以充分發(fā)揮工控PC 的作用,通信效率比較高,應用靈活,是一般PLC 網(wǎng)絡建設的主流方向。

            通信相關文章:通信原理


            雙絞線傳輸器相關文章:雙絞線傳輸器原理

            上一頁 1 2 下一頁

            關鍵詞: CAN PLC RS485

            評論


            相關推薦

            技術專區(qū)

            關閉